Swissport acquires ASC strengthening its position in London

July 23 2025 Print This Article

Swissport, a global leader in airport ground services and air cargo handling, has signed binding transaction agreements to acquire ASC, which provides ground handling and cargo services in London Heathrow and Gatwick airports.  

Heathrow is the fifth largest airport worldwide by passenger volume and more than 60% of Britain’s air freight goes through London’s airports. Gatwick is the UK’s second busiest airport carrying 43 million passengers to over 200 destinations annually.

This strategic acquisition sets Swissport up for continued growth in both ground and cargo handling at London’s hub airports. Specifically, the transaction provides additional capability to Swissport’s ground handling operations which will further enhance its position as a resilient and innovative partner to airlines and airports and gives it access to additional cargo capacity at two warehouses at London Heathrow.
